What Is Hyaluronic Acid, Really?

Hyaluronic Acid is something your body already makes. It’s found in your skin, joints and connective tissue. Its main job is simple.

It holds onto water.

A lot of water.

In fact, one molecule can bind up to 1,000 times its weight in water. That’s why it plays such a big role in how hydrated, smooth and supple your skin looks and feels.

When you’re younger, your natural levels are higher. Skin tends to look fuller and more elastic. As the years go by, those levels gradually decline. Skin can start to feel drier, thinner and less supported.

What Happens When You Take It Orally?

Most people think of Hyaluronic Acid as something you apply on top of your skin.

But when you take it internally, it works differently.

Once absorbed through the gut, it can help stimulate your body’s own production of Hyaluronic Acid and support hydration from within. Instead of just sitting on the surface, you’re supporting the deeper layers of the skin.

Think of it as helping your skin hold onto its own moisture better.

Why Dose Matters More Than You Think

This is where many brands get it wrong.

Hyaluronic Acid is popular, so it’s often added to formulas in very small amounts. Sometimes 10mg. Sometimes 20mg.

That might sound fine. But when you look at clinical research on oral Hyaluronic Acid, the doses used to show improvements in hydration and elasticity are typically:

• 80mg
• 100mg
• Up to 120mg daily

Lower amounts may not reach the levels shown to support visible skin hydration.

Why It Works So Well With Collagen

Collagen gives your skin structure. It’s the framework.

Hyaluronic Acid helps keep that framework hydrated and cushioned.

Without hydration, structure alone can look flat. Without structure, hydration has nothing to hold onto.

Together, they support skin that feels firmer, smoother and more comfortable.
